Hi guys....got an e-mail from ivan today, and he introduced me to this site, which is all news to me. Cool, finally a place where my Hachi can feel at home. Don´t get me wrong, I love Club4ag.com, but they have got to much of a family-thing going to really include new members.
I allready know alot of the members in here, but to those who don´t know me i´m a 30year old aircraft technician, and I just bought my first AE86 6months ago after having them all around me among friends. Got a super deal on the ae86, but it definetly needs some rust work. But the tech is really hardcore with Schrick cams, 8/6 Kg TRD springs, adjustable Konis, T3 NCRCA´s, T3 Tri-bar, T3 adjustable camber plates, black diamond slotted brake discs, black diamond stainless steel exhaust incl. manifold and a wonderful Magnum bucket seat with TRD 4-point belts.
Let me know what you think.
